History
K6 telephone kiosk constructed to Giles Gilbert Scott''s standard design, introduced by the General Post Office in 1936; this example dates from the reign of George VI.
Exterior
Red-painted cast-iron. Domed roof with 4 lunettes containing embossed crowns over black-lettered opals and ventilation slits. Raised surrounds to sides and door with margin lights to horizontal glazing bars; moulded plinth.
Reason for designation
Included for its group value in this rural conservation area.
